Solve the equation. Check the solution. g+4/g-2 = g-5/g-8

(g + 4)/(g - 2) = (g - 5)/(g - 8)
cross multiply
(g + 4)(g - 8) = (g - 5)(g - 2)
expand
g^2 - 4g - 32 = g^2 - 7g + 10
- g^2
-4g - 32 = -7g + 10
+ 7g
3g - 32 = 10
+ 32
3g = 42
÷ 3
g = 14

We have to find the value of the expression i^{233}

We know that the below values.

i^2=-1\\i^4=1

Hence, in order to find the value of the given expression, we can first rewrite it in terms of i^4

i^{233}=(i^4)^{58}\cdot i

Now, we know that i^4=1

Hence, we have

i^{233}=(1)^{58}\cdot i

i^{233}=1\cdot i

i^{233}=i

C is the correct option.
